Installation d'ubuntu 9.04 optimisation pour Dell mini 9
Après avoir essayé l'OS d'origine (Ubuntu 8.04 Hardy Heron), j'ai finalement adopté Ubuntu 9.04 (Jaunty) et procédé à quelques modifications pour avoir un système allégé opérationnel et rapide - temps de boot 40 s - et le minimum de sollicitations du SSD. Tout fonctionne parfaitement et de manière fluide.
Ce qui suit est une concaténation de ce que j'ai pu trouver sur différents forums (dont je remercie les différents auteurs) plus mes propres essais et cogitations. Tout cela est bien sûr perfectible et toute critique est bienvenue.
*** TUTO *** màj: 22/10/2009
Après avoir installé Ubuntu 9.04 (choisi le format ext4), effectuer les manips suivantes:
*** Mettre le système à jour:
Système/Administration/Gestionnaire de mises à jour
Puis, ouvrir une console:
sudo aptitude safe-upgrade
sudo aptitude update
---------------------------------
*** Optimiser Firefox:
Éviter les blocages intempestifs pendant l'utilisation de Firefox en cas de disque SSD :
Lancer Firefox puis taper about:config à la place de l'URL
Affecter à browser.cache.disk.capacity la valeur 0
Affecter à browser.cache.disk.enable la valeur False
Affecter à browser.cache.offline.capacity la valeur 0
Affecter à browser.cache.offline.enable la valeur False
Mettre les fichiers temporaires en RAM pour réduire les écritures sur le disque SSD :
sudo gedit /etc/fstab
Ajouter à la fin du fichier :
tmpfs /tmp tmpfs defaults 0 0
tmpfs /var/tmp tmpfs defaults 0 0
tmpfs /var/log tmpfs defaults 0 0
tmpfs /var/log/apt tmpfs defaults 0 0
enregistrer.
Puis
Edition/Préférences/Avancé/Stockage hors connexion/Utiliser jusqu'à "0" Mo d'espace disque pour le cache.
---------------------------------
*** Activer le pavé tactile:
Activer les dépôts Universe dans Synaptic.
Installer le paquet gsynaptics: apt://gsynaptics ou avec "ajouter/supprimer"
Pour autoriser les réglages du pavé tactile:
- prendre les droits d'administrateur: dans une console, taper sudo nautilus
- ouvrir /etc/X11/xorg.conf
- copier/coller à la fin ce qui suit:
Section "InputDevice"
Identifier "Synaptics Touchpad"
Driver "synaptics"
Option "SendCoreEvents" "true"
Option "Device" "/dev/psaux"
Option "Protocol" "auto-dev"
Option "HorizEdgeScroll" "0"
# This is for gsynaptics to control the touchpad
Option "SHMConfig" "true"
EndSection
- Activer SHMConfig
Pour activer cet outil sous Ubuntu Jaunty 9.04, il faut éditer avec les droits d'administration le fichier /etc/hal/fdi/policy/shmconfig.fdi (créer le fichier s'il n'existe pas).
Copier-coller ceci :
<?xml version="1.0" encoding="ISO-8859-1"?>
<deviceinfo version="0.2">
<device>
<match key="input.x11_driver" string="synaptics">
<merge key="input.x11_options.SHMConfig" type="string">True</merge>
</match>
</device>
</deviceinfo>
Sauver, puis relancer le démon hal :
sudo /etc/init.d/hal restart
Redémarrer
Activer le pavé tactile dans Système/Préférences/Souris/Pavé tactile - cocher:
- Activer le pavé tactile
- Activer les clics de souris sur le pavé tactile
- Activer le défilement vertical
- Activer le défilement horizontal
Régler la sensibilité dans Système/Préférences/Touchpad/Défilement: régler en lent les défilements vertical et horizontal
-----------------------------------------------------------------------------
*** Installer les logiciels:
- Applications/Ajouter/supprimer:
VLC Cheese Gparted Scite Bluefish Outil de configuration NTFS Filezilla
Freetuxtv: télécharger sur http://freetuxtv.eric-beuque.com/packages/
(j'ai choisi freetuxtv_0.3.0-1_i386.deb (for libvlc>=0.9))
-----------------------------------------------------------------------------
*** Lire les formats protégés (DVD)
Système/Administration/Gestionnaire de paquets Synaptics:
installer le paquet ubuntu-restricted-extras
Dans une console, taper: sudo /usr/share/doc/libdvdread4/install-css.sh
Redémarrer
Avec ça on peut lire les DVD à partir d'un petit lecteur slim externe
-----------------------------------------------------------------------------
*** Configurer la gestion d'énergie
Entrer les réglages sur secteur et sur batterie
-----------------------------------------------------------------------------
*** Supprimer les applications au démarrage:
Système/Préférences/Applications au démarrage - supprimer: Aide visuelle - Applet de file d'attente d'impression - Bureau à distance - Ecran d'accueil de GNOME - Gestionnaire Bluetooth - Notification d'alarme d'Evolution - Sevice gestionnaire de mot de passe de GNOME - Vérifier s'il existe de nouveaux pilotes - - Assistant de registre AT SPI - Mise à jour des dossiers utilisateur
-----------------------------------------------------------------------------
*** Supprimer le mot de passe utilisateur au démarrage:
Système/Administration/Fenêtre de connexion - taper le mot de passe - Cocher "Activer la connexion automatique" taper le nom d'utilisateur.
-----------------------------------------------------------------------------
*** Déverrouiller le trousseau de clés pour Network manager
Applications/Accessoires/Mots de passe et clés de chiffrement/Mots de passe - clic droit sur "Mots de passe: login" - Modifier le mot de passe - taper le mot de passe et laisser en blanc le nouveau cliquer sur "Utiliser un mot de passe non sûr" - Quitter - Redémarrer
-----------------------------------------------------------------------------
*** Supprimer le mot de passe lors de la sortie du mode veille/hibernation
*
Ouvrir un terminal et taper
gconf-editor
*
Se rendre dans la branche apps > gnome-power-manager > lock
*
Décocher la case hibernate pour désactiver le mot de passe lors de la sortie du mode hibernation.
*
Décocher la case suspend pour désactiver le mot de passe lors de la sortie du mode veille.
*
Décocher la case gnome_keyring_hibernate pour ne pas bloquer le mot de passe du trousseau lors de la sortie du mode veille (par exemple quand on est connecté au wifi).
-----------------------------------------------------------------------------
*** Supprimer la temporisation de la déconnexion:
clic droit sur l'icône d'extinction/Préférences/Décocher: "Afficher la boîte de dialogue..."
-----------------------------------------------------------------------------
*** Mettre la corbeille sur le bureau:
clic droit sur le bureau - créer un lanceur - Type: enplacement - Nom: Corbeille - Emplacement: "trash:" (sans les guillemets) - Icône: /usr/share/icons/Human/scalable/places/user-trash.svg
-----------------------------------------------------------------------------
*** Activer le bouton "Home" (fenêtre windows)
Système/Préférences/Raccourcis Clavier/ Cliquer sur Hide all normal windows... Appuyer sur la touche Home
"Super L" doit s'afficher.
-----------------------------------------------------------------------------
*** Affecter une commande au plein écran (j'ai choisi les touches Control Home)
Système/Préférences/Raccourcis Clavier/ Cliquer Toggle fullscreen mode... Appuyer sur les touches Control Home
"Ctrl+Super L" doit s'afficher.
-----------------------------------------------------------------------------
*** Panneaux escamotables - réglage vitesse
Les panneaux haut et bas peuvent être rendus escamotables avec: clic droit/propriétés/cocher masquer automatiquement.
Toutefois la vitesse d'apparition/disparition n'est pas optimale et c'est vite énervant.
Pour changer cette vitesse, dans une console: gconf-editor
Puis, successivement: /apps/panel/toplevels/bottom_panel_screen0/hide_delay
et: /apps/panel/toplevels/bottom_panel_screen0/unhide_delay
remplacer les 500 ms par les valeurs choisies: après essais, j'ai gardé 500 ms pour le unhide_delay et passé à 50 ms le hyde_delay
passer le paramètre auto_hide_size de 6 à 0 pixels ce qui permet d'avoir un bureau entier sans voir l'amorce des panneaux
Même réglages pour le top_panel:
-----------------------------------------------------------------------------
*** installer un scanner Artec Ultima 2000
Récupérer le pilote "eplus2k.usb"
Ouvrir une console, taper sudo nautilus, taper votre mot de passe root.
Ouvrir le dossier /usr/share/sane/gt68xx
Y glisser le pilote "eplus2k.usb"
Enregistrer, fermer. Fermer la console.
Ouvrir une console, taper sudo chmod a+r /usr/share/sane/gt68xx/eplus2k.usb,
taper le mot de passe root.
Enregistrer, fermer. Fermer la console.
Ouvrir une console, taper sudo nautilus, taper votre mot de passe root.
Ouvrir le fichier /etc/sane.d/gt68xx.conf
Enlever les # devant les lignes override et firmware, comme ceci:
#Artec Ultima 2000:
override "artec-ultima-2000"
firmware "ePlus2k.usb"
Sauvegarder, fermer, redémarrer.
Lancer le scanner avec Application/Graphisme/Programme d'acquisition d'image XSane.
-----------------------------------------------------------------------------